Kriege Aufgabe nicht hin

Hallo zusammen,
(Ubuntu 9.04)

ich soll folgende Aufgabe im Terminal lösen:

Analysieren Sie die Dateien /etc/passwd, /etc/shadow und /etc/group nach dem neuen User. Was fällt ihnen auf? – Sichern Sie diese Dateien unter .old. Vergeben Sie nun mit passwd an den neuen User ein Passwort. Was verändert sich in /etc/passwd, /etc/shadow und /etc/group?

Als Vorgeschichte habe ich einen zweiten User über das Terminal erstellt.

Ich scheitere schon daran die Dateien überhaupt irgendwie aufzurufen / öffnen.

Über Hilfestellung, am besten in Windows-User-Sprache :wink: wäre ich dankbar.

Grüße Alex

Hallo zusammen,
(Ubuntu 9.04)

ich soll folgende Aufgabe im Terminal lösen:

Analysieren Sie die Dateien /etc/passwd, /etc/shadow und
/etc/group nach dem neuen User. Was fällt ihnen auf? – Sichern
Sie diese Dateien unter .old. Vergeben Sie nun mit passwd an
den neuen User ein Passwort. Was verändert sich in
/etc/passwd, /etc/shadow und /etc/group?

Als Vorgeschichte habe ich einen zweiten User über das
Terminal erstellt.

Ich scheitere schon daran die Dateien überhaupt irgendwie
aufzurufen / öffnen.

Wie hast Du es denn versucht?

Über Hilfestellung, am besten in Windows-User-Sprache :wink: wäre
ich dankbar.

http://wiki.ubuntuusers.de/Shell/Einf%C3%BChrung
http://wiki.ubuntuusers.de/Shell/Befehls%C3%BCbersicht
http://wiki.ubuntuusers.de/less
http://wiki.ubuntuusers.de/Vim
HTH,

Sebastian

Hi,

Ich scheitere schon daran die Dateien überhaupt irgendwie
aufzurufen / öffnen.

welcher User bist du? root?
Kennst du und die ganzen (grafischen) Abwandlungen?

VG
J~

Hallo zusammen,
(Ubuntu 9.04)

ich soll folgende Aufgabe im Terminal lösen:

Analysieren Sie die Dateien /etc/passwd, /etc/shadow und
/etc/group nach dem neuen User. Was fällt ihnen auf? – Sichern
Sie diese Dateien unter .old. Vergeben Sie nun mit passwd an
den neuen User ein Passwort. Was verändert sich in
/etc/passwd, /etc/shadow und /etc/group?

Als Vorgeschichte habe ich einen zweiten User über das
Terminal erstellt.

Ich scheitere schon daran die Dateien überhaupt irgendwie
aufzurufen / öffnen.

Wie hast Du es denn versucht?

Bis jetzt habe ich es bereits geschafft, die Dateien mit cat, nano und vi aufzurufen. Allerdings kriege ich es nicht gebacken die irgendiwe abzuspeichern. Vor ca. ne Woche klappte alles ganz gut mit cp, mv, rm… (Da habe ich mich das erste mal mit den Befehlen auseinandergesetzt). Doch irgendwie ist da zur Zeit der Wurm drin. Mal klappt dies und mal klappt das.

Bis jetzt habe ich mit den mir bekannten Befehlen versucht die geöffnete Datei z.B. „cat passwd“ mit „cp passwd passwd.old“ zu kopieren. Dabei habe ich die unterschiedlichsten kombinationen probiert. Gestern zur späten Stunde habe ich es irgendwie geschafft die Dateien zumindest alle mal zu kopieren, doch irgendwie ist das eher Zufall, so habe ich das Gefühl.

Über Hilfestellung, am besten in Windows-User-Sprache :wink: wäre
ich dankbar.

http://wiki.ubuntuusers.de/Shell/Einf%C3%BChrung
http://wiki.ubuntuusers.de/Shell/Befehls%C3%BCbersicht
http://wiki.ubuntuusers.de/less
http://wiki.ubuntuusers.de/Vim
HTH,

Danke

Sebastian

Grüße Alex

Hi,

Hallo,

Ich scheitere schon daran die Dateien überhaupt irgendwie
aufzurufen / öffnen.

welcher User bist du? root?

ja ich bin root, falls nicht direkt als root angemeldet, so kann man die Befehle ja immernoch mir su, bzw. sudo ausführen.

Kennst du und die ganzen (grafischen) Abwandlungen?

Nein

VG
J~

Grüße Alex

Hallo,

Bis jetzt habe ich es bereits geschafft, die Dateien mit cat,
nano und vi aufzurufen. Allerdings kriege ich es nicht
gebacken die irgendiwe abzuspeichern. Vor ca. ne Woche klappte

man muss natürlich wissen, wie diese Editoren bedient werden.

http://www.ostc.de/vi.pdf

alles ganz gut mit cp, mv, rm… (Da habe ich mich das erste
mal mit den Befehlen auseinandergesetzt). Doch irgendwie ist
da zur Zeit der Wurm drin. Mal klappt dies und mal klappt das.

Ich denke, Du willst die Dateien ansehen bzw. editieren. vi ist ein Editor, cp, mv und rm machen etwas ganz anderes.

Bis jetzt habe ich mit den mir bekannten Befehlen versucht die
geöffnete Datei z.B. „cat passwd“ mit „cp passwd passwd.old“
zu kopieren. Dabei habe ich die unterschiedlichsten
kombinationen probiert. Gestern zur späten Stunde habe ich es
irgendwie geschafft die Dateien zumindest alle mal zu
kopieren, doch irgendwie ist das eher Zufall, so habe ich das
Gefühl.

Das hört sich so an, als wenn Du eher Random mäßig irgendwelche Befehle probierst, ohne zu wissen, was diese machen.

Über Hilfestellung, am besten in Windows-User-Sprache :wink: wäre
ich dankbar.

Unix/Linux ist kein Windows. Man muss sich schon mit den Grundfunktionen vertraut machen und Dinge wie Kopieren, Editieren etc. beherrschen.

http://www.netzmafia.de/skripten/unix/index.html
http://www.chemie.fu-berlin.de/glossar/unix.html
http://www1.hrz.tu-darmstadt.de/kurse/unix/unixkurs.pdf
http://www.rz.uni-karlsruhe.de/~rf10/uni/unix_tum/an…

Gruß

S.J.

Hallo,

Bis jetzt habe ich es bereits geschafft, die Dateien mit cat,
nano und vi aufzurufen. Allerdings kriege ich es nicht
gebacken die irgendiwe abzuspeichern. Vor ca. ne Woche klappte

man muss natürlich wissen, wie diese Editoren bedient werden.

http://www.ostc.de/vi.pdf

alles ganz gut mit cp, mv, rm… (Da habe ich mich das erste
mal mit den Befehlen auseinandergesetzt). Doch irgendwie ist
da zur Zeit der Wurm drin. Mal klappt dies und mal klappt das.

Ich denke, Du willst die Dateien ansehen bzw. editieren. vi
ist ein Editor, cp, mv und rm machen etwas ganz anderes.

Die Funktionen von cp, mv und rm sind mir schon bekannt. Ich solle ja die „alte“ Datei sichern, welches ich mir mit dem Befehl cp verspreche. Mitlerweile habe ich die Dateien group und passwd vor der Passwort-Änderung abspechern können und danach auch. In beiden Fällen habe ich mir die Dateien mit cat angeschaut und den Inhalt manuel in ein neues Dokument kopiert. Mir sind keine Veränderungen aufgefallen - ist das korrekt?

Bis jetzt habe ich mit den mir bekannten Befehlen versucht die
geöffnete Datei z.B. „cat passwd“ mit „cp passwd passwd.old“
zu kopieren. Dabei habe ich die unterschiedlichsten
kombinationen probiert. Gestern zur späten Stunde habe ich es
irgendwie geschafft die Dateien zumindest alle mal zu
kopieren, doch irgendwie ist das eher Zufall, so habe ich das
Gefühl.

Das hört sich so an, als wenn Du eher Random mäßig
irgendwelche Befehle probierst, ohne zu wissen, was diese
machen.

Ich versuche schon gezielt mich mit bestimmten Befehlen auseinanderzusetzen um mein Ziel zu erreichen. Ich hatte es so vorgehabt dass ich mit cat die Datei öffne mit cp dann zu einem bestimmten Ort kopieren und anschließend beide öffnen um diese zu vergleichen.

Über Hilfestellung, am besten in Windows-User-Sprache :wink: wäre
ich dankbar.

Unix/Linux ist kein Windows. Man muss sich schon mit den
Grundfunktionen vertraut machen und Dinge wie Kopieren,
Editieren etc. beherrschen.

Ich denke darum geht es in der Aufgabe.

http://www.netzmafia.de/skripten/unix/index.html
http://www.chemie.fu-berlin.de/glossar/unix.html
http://www1.hrz.tu-darmstadt.de/kurse/unix/unixkurs.pdf
http://www.rz.uni-karlsruhe.de/~rf10/uni/unix_tum/an…

Danke, Deine Links schaue ich mir heute in der Schule an.

Gruß

S.J.

Grüße Alex

LINUX: Grundfunktionen, Editor, shell, …
Hi,

. Mitlerweile habe ich die Dateien group
und passwd vor der Passwort-Änderung abspechern können und
danach auch. In beiden Fällen habe ich mir die Dateien mit cat
angeschaut und den Inhalt manuel in ein neues Dokument
kopiert. Mir sind keine Veränderungen aufgefallen - ist das
korrekt?

klar, aber das geht auch einfacher/besser. vergleicht ja textdateien miteinander und zeigt die (ggf je nach GUI unterschiedlich) an.
Praktischer ist oft mal eben eine Prüfsumme zu berechnen, das geht mit allen Dateien, auch binären.
md5sum datei.neu datei.old …
Mit LINUX gibts es oft ganz unterschiedliche Möglichkeiten sein Ziel zu erreichen und nicht DIE EINE Lösung.

Ich hatte es so
vorgehabt dass ich mit cat die Datei öffne mit cp dann zu
einem bestimmten Ort kopieren und anschließend beide öffnen um
diese zu vergleichen.

cat „öffnet“ eine Datei nicht sondern gibt die einfach auf die Konsole aus. Ist oft ausreichend, aber eben kein Editor.

A propos Editor: vi (vim) ist Geschmackssache. Ich finde den furchtbar und quasi unbenutzbar mit seinen kryptischen Tastenkombinationen. Andere können ohne diesen nicht leben. Probiere es aus. Ich verwende gerne mcedit, den editor vom Midnight Commander mc, aber es gibt VIELE…

VG
J~

Hi,

. Mitlerweile habe ich die Dateien group
und passwd vor der Passwort-Änderung abspechern können und
danach auch. In beiden Fällen habe ich mir die Dateien mit cat
angeschaut und den Inhalt manuel in ein neues Dokument
kopiert. Mir sind keine Veränderungen aufgefallen - ist das
korrekt?

klar, aber das geht auch einfacher/besser. vergleicht
ja textdateien miteinander und zeigt die (ggf je nach GUI
unterschiedlich) an.
Praktischer ist oft mal eben eine Prüfsumme zu berechnen, das
geht mit allen Dateien, auch binären.
md5sum datei.neu datei.old …
Mit LINUX gibts es oft ganz unterschiedliche Möglichkeiten
sein Ziel zu erreichen und nicht DIE EINE Lösung.

So ich habe mich eben nocheinmal dran versucht, beim neuen user kann ich die Datei Shadow nicht einsehen (ich habe es nochmal mit cat versucht - diff klappt irgendwie gar nicht, prüfsummen und editor habe ich noch nicht versucht - kommt noch.). Es kommt die Fehlermeldung „User is not in the sudoers file“. Ich habe bereits gegoogelt und folgenen Link gefunden, das selbe habe ich auch für ubuntu gefunden, allerdings ist das hier übersichtlicher und kürzer:
http://board.gulli.com/thread/1326235-user-is-not-in…
Allerdings verstehe ich da nicht wie und welche Zeile ich kopieren und welches Wort ich ersetzen soll, damit „User“ auch root wird.

Ich hatte es so
vorgehabt dass ich mit cat die Datei öffne mit cp dann zu
einem bestimmten Ort kopieren und anschließend beide öffnen um
diese zu vergleichen.

cat „öffnet“ eine Datei nicht sondern gibt die einfach auf die
Konsole aus. Ist oft ausreichend, aber eben kein Editor.

A propos Editor: vi (vim) ist Geschmackssache. Ich finde den
furchtbar und quasi unbenutzbar mit seinen kryptischen
Tastenkombinationen. Andere können ohne diesen nicht leben.
Probiere es aus. Ich verwende gerne mcedit, den editor vom
Midnight Commander mc, aber es gibt VIELE…

VG
J~

Grüße Alex

Hi,

So ich habe mich eben nocheinmal dran versucht, beim neuen
user kann ich die Datei Shadow nicht einsehen

aha. Also offenbar ein Rechte-Problem.

„User is not in the sudoers
file“.

Ich persönlich mochte diesen sudo-kram nie und verwende auch eine klassische root-shell also eine shell, in der ich per
su -
zu root werden kann und auch BLEIBE. Das erfordert etwas mehr (root-)Disziplin, aber die sollte unter einem *UNIX IMHO sowieso haben.
*ubuntu hat das so wie knoppix deaktiviert, man kann es aber wieder einschalten. Sieh meine Frage von 2008 und die sehr hilfreiche Antwort darauf:

/t/ubuntu-sudo-root-chaos-bereinigen/4424612

Ob das eine Option für dich ist musst du selbst wissen. Du verwendest doch für deine Versuche einen Rechner den du „kaputtbasteln“ kannst?

http://board.gulli.com/thread/1326235-user-is-not-in…

Kuck dir mal den Link von Pinguin an (hinter meinem Link), da steht das gut beschrieben.

HTH
J~

Hi,

So ich habe mich eben nocheinmal dran versucht, beim neuen
user kann ich die Datei Shadow nicht einsehen

aha. Also offenbar ein Rechte-Problem.

„User is not in the sudoers
file“.

Ich persönlich mochte diesen sudo-kram nie und verwende auch
eine klassische root-shell also eine shell, in der ich per
su -
zu root werden kann und auch BLEIBE. Das erfordert etwas mehr
(root-)Disziplin, aber die sollte unter einem *UNIX IMHO
sowieso haben.
*ubuntu hat das so wie knoppix deaktiviert, man kann es aber
wieder einschalten. Sieh meine Frage von 2008 und die sehr
hilfreiche Antwort darauf:

/t/ubuntu-sudo-root-chaos-bereinigen/4424612

Ob das eine Option für dich ist musst du selbst wissen. Du
verwendest doch für deine Versuche einen Rechner den du
„kaputtbasteln“ kannst?

Ist alles in ner Virtual Box… :wink:

So ich habe jetzt als root den Befehle sudo visudo aufgerufen und hoffentlich das richtige in der letzten freien Zeile getippt (%user2 ALL=(ALL) ALL
).
Jedoch ist da jetzt mein nächstes Problem. Ich kann die Datei nicht abspeichern. Beim googlen nach vi-Befehlen (ich habe es doch mit vi geöffnet ?!?) habe ich bereits herausgefunden ich muss die Taste „ESC“ vor dem Befehl zum speichern drücken. Jedoch klappt das weder mit dem Befel W, wie ergooglet, noch mit dem Befehl 0, oder o, wie in der Fusszeile des Programms angegeben.

Bin ich auf dem falschen Dampfer und das Programm ist nicht vi?

http://board.gulli.com/thread/1326235-user-is-not-in…

Kuck dir mal den Link von Pinguin an (hinter meinem Link), da
steht das gut beschrieben.

War gut beschrieben.

HTH
J~

Grüße Alex

Hi,

Jedoch ist da jetzt mein nächstes Problem. Ich kann die Datei
nicht abspeichern. Beim googlen nach vi-Befehlen (ich habe es
doch mit vi geöffnet ?!?)

bei mir ist’s vim, ein vi-Klon

habe ich bereits herausgefunden ich
muss die Taste „ESC“ vor dem Befehl zum speichern drücken.

Ich glaub man muss ESC 2x drücken für den Eingabemodus, dann : dafür, dass man einen Befehl eingeben will, dann wq für write +quit und ENTER
ESC
ESC
:
wq
ENTER

Jedoch klappt das weder mit dem Befel W,

kleines w

HTH
J~

So jetzt habe ich es!

Ich habe rausgefunden dass ich mit nano gearbeitet habe (Befehl STRG + Buchstabe).

Ich habe mit dem user2 jetzt root-Rechte. Allerdings ist mir jetzt im Nachhinein aufgefallen, dass das alles unnötig war, da die PW-Änderungen in der Shadow auch so zu erkennen sind, wenn ich über den normalen root mir die datei ansehe. Naja dafür habe ich etwas gelernt dass ich hoffentlich nicht so schnell wieder vergessen werde.

Danke und Grüße Alex

Wenn wieder mal was ist melde ich mich wieder.